I just got a Martin Hatfield take down. It came with a #330 Martin traditional arrow rest. Two parts: leather elevation pad and a leather plate. I cannot figure out how to position the elevation pad. The picture is too small. Do I have to position the elevation pad across (perpenicular to the arrow flight) or parallel to the arrow flight so to create a shelf for the arrow not to fall off the shelf?

Lay the pad so Your arrow rests on top of it. When holding the bow in a shooting position the side plate will be vertical and the arrow pad horizontal across the shelf.
